What’s Not Covered

Businesses that are operated from home are not covered, usually. This doesn’t include your home study, but it does include customers who come to your house to visit your workshop, for example. If you want to have this insured then you may need to take out a separate policy. If you don’t and something happens to your house then you may not be covered. What Happens if You’re Not Insured

If you’re not insured and something happens then you could risk paying out thousands in expenses.  You may find that you have to cover all of the repairs yourself and if damage is caused to the property underneath you or even next to you as a result then you may need to cover this as well and this can really cause you to go into debt and in some instances even bankruptcy. You will want to avoid this at all times as not only does it cause you extra stress, it causes extra stress for your family.
